What to Expect from the Bachelor of Mechanical Engineering Program
The 3-year Bachelor of Mechanical Engineering program at UT is taught entirely in English and follows the European Credit Transfer System (ECTS), ensuring full compatibility with the Bologna Process. The curriculum blends fundamental engineering sciences—such as mechanics, thermodynamics, materials science, and fluid dynamics—with modern topics like mechatronics, sustainable design, and digital modeling.

Students don’t just learn theory—they apply it. From the first year, you’ll work on design projects, lab experiments, and team challenges, often in collaboration with companies like ASML, Philips, or Siemens. The program emphasizes project-centred education (PCE), where you’ll spend a significant portion of your time solving real engineering problems, building prototypes, and presenting solutions to industry panels.
In the third year, you can tailor your degree through electives in areas such as:
● Robotics & Automation
● Energy Systems & Sustainability
● Biomechanical Engineering
● Advanced Manufacturing
You’ll also complete a minor at another university (in the Netherlands or abroad) and a final capstone project, often conducted with an industry partner.
